Transaction 5e1bb512b72db32cab94db8ca2fa512637439818da2d13a6c1a25495c9ccf6ca

2 Input
2 Outputs
  • 5e1bb512b72db32cab94db8ca2fa512637439818da2d13a6c1a25495c9ccf6ca:0
  • value  512719
    address  18DPxRMp7HHXo93947VDPi5vwawpsRnJVS
  • 5e1bb512b72db32cab94db8ca2fa512637439818da2d13a6c1a25495c9ccf6ca:1
  • value  990559
    address  32pTsnEbfWF5t3oPEjJRiR57qkRDBQvk7j